Signature True by Armaf is a Amber Vanilla fragrance for women and men. Top notes are Pear, Tangerine and Bergamot; middle notes are Strawberry and Passionfruit; base notes are Praline, Coffee, Caramel, Vanilla and Patchouli.

ORIGINAL POST: Armaf is such a fun line of perfumes. For one, the bottles always offer something interesting, off the beaten track. Kitschy bling, no effort at subdued tastefulness, but oddly well made. Armaf bottles are crafted so that caps stay on and sprayers work; boxes are quality as well. Signature True comes in a sliding drawer presentation box. There's a thoughtfully placed hole in the back of the box so you can push the bottle from behind and ease it from the precision-fitted little drawer. Nicely done.

The bottle looks better in person than in the pictures, dark and contoured with a MAGNETIC cap, always a plus. The Armaf esthetic involves blinged out bottles and random English or French or Turkish names...thus Signature True.

The fragrance begins with loads of strawberry and patchouli notes. It's a fantastic pairing, sweet and delightful. The vanilla does not overwhelm this. Normally vanilla is an iffy note for me because too much overwhelms me, but this I like! There are no dark woody notes to sour this, thank goodness.

Longevity is good for an Armaf. You get about four hours of moderate to light sillage, plenty because it is a strong fruitchouli. Unique? No, I have smelled something similar before, lots of things similar, but still very pretty and wearable. Gorgeous actually. Not a classic or a pretentious snob scent. Just delightful to wear and a real mood lifter.

This DOES have a festive party feel to it, maybe from being so happy smelling. Strawberry dominates, and I love that. No noticeable citrus to sour the strawberry or make it funky, despite the notes listed. Surprisingly, there is a detectable coffee note...did not expect it at this price.

Overall super wearable and a great deal for the price.
